The art of video editing has long been a tedious and time-consuming process, requiring hours of manual tweaking and refinement to produce a seamless and engaging final product. But what if technology could simplify this process, allowing creators to effortlessly generate high-quality videos in mere minutes? A new study suggests that this may soon be possible, thanks to the development of advanced diffusion models that can automatically edit video footage.


These models, known as generative adversarial networks (GANs), have been around for a few years now, but their capabilities have only recently begun to expand beyond simple image generation. By leveraging the power of machine learning, GANs can now be trained on vast amounts of data to recognize and mimic the intricate details of video footage.


In this latest study, researchers explored the potential of using diffusion models to generate videos that are not only visually stunning but also temporally coherent. To achieve this, they developed a novel framework that combines the strengths of both image and video processing techniques.


The resulting system is capable of automatically editing video footage in real-time, using a combination of AI-powered algorithms and advanced computer vision techniques. This allows creators to input a starting point, such as a rough outline or even just a few key frames, and then let the algorithm do the rest.


One of the most impressive aspects of this technology is its ability to adapt to different styles and genres. Whether you’re looking to create a fast-paced action sequence or a slow-burning drama, the AI-powered editor can seamlessly adjust its approach to suit your needs.


But how does it work, exactly? The secret lies in the algorithm’s ability to learn from vast amounts of data, including both images and videos. By analyzing these patterns and relationships, the AI can identify key elements such as motion, lighting, and color, and then use this information to generate new footage that seamlessly integrates with the existing material.


The implications of this technology are enormous, with potential applications ranging from film and television production to music videos, advertisements, and even educational content. No longer will creators be limited by their own technical skills or the constraints of traditional editing software.


Of course, there are still some limitations to consider. For one thing, the algorithm’s ability to adapt to different styles is impressive, but it’s not yet perfect. There may still be a need for human oversight and fine-tuning to ensure that the final product meets the creator’s vision.


Despite these challenges, the potential of this technology is undeniable.
